A026925 Number of partitions of n into an odd number of parts, the greatest being 5; also, a(n+9) = number of partitions of n+4 into an even number of parts, each <=5. 1
0, 0, 0, 0, 1, 0, 1, 1, 3, 3, 6, 6, 10, 10, 16, 17, 25, 27, 37, 40, 53, 57, 73, 79, 99, 107, 131, 142, 171, 184, 218, 235, 275, 296, 343, 368, 422, 452, 514, 550, 621, 663, 743, 792, 883, 939, 1041, 1106, 1220, 1294, 1421, 1505, 1646, 1740 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
